GG Search Console Stats
In the last three months, I have seen impressions fall and move sideways. I am not exactly sure why because as you will see later, the rankings on Ahrefs are moving. Something that I have been REALLY focusing my time, energy, and effort on is topical authority. I have been focused on writing only one topic till I rank on page one for all the keywords in that silo.
Since I have been doing that, the clicks and CTR have been gradually going up. Right now, I writing some of the best content I have ever written for Grapplers Graveyard. With the majority of my best work being less than a couple of months old I am projecting that rankings only increase going into the holiday season and hopefully see impressions increase as we gear toward the high school wrestling season.
Ahrefs Stats
What I am most excited about here is that since the last update, my Domain Rating went from 16 to 26! Love to see that. I am trying out a new link-building strategy that I heard from Matt Diggity, so hopefully I can land some solid backlinks from credible sites.
In June, my organic traffic spiked up to 900 and then randomly got cut by a third which sucked. Right around that time is when impressions started to slide down as well. We are slowly climbing back up and will break 1,000 visitors in no time! Organic keywords explode in the three months since the last update, going from 925 to 2,200.
Things I am Testing
I am building out a Pinterest account and am starting to get some great traction there. Just like traffic from Google, Pinterest Traffic is Evergreen, meaning that it holds steady and can be a recurring source for you if built out. I highly suggest you build out on Pinterest alongside writing for your blog.
I have a growing email list that is just sitting there for Grapplers Graveyard. I have not really dove into email marketing which is a mistake on my end.
My Instagram account is sitting at good levels. What you will notice is the icons with scrollable archived stories. The last month I have been making still graphics to link people to blog content I have on my site and saw a huge amount of traffic come in during the month of July. Having to juggle all these social platforms is exhausting but nonetheless a part of the process. I will continue to make these graphics and maybe even dabble in some videos.
